Make ObjectFile and BitcodeReader always own the MemoryBuffer.

This allows us to just use a std::unique_ptr to store the pointer to the buffer.
The flip side is that they have to support releasing the buffer back to the
caller.

Overall this looks like a more efficient and less brittle api.
